B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ics Inc, formerly BridgeBio Oncology Therapeutics is a clinical-stage biotechnology company that aims to transform the lives of patients with cancers driven by RAS and PI3Ka, the two frequently mutated oncogenes.
Ferroglobe PLC provides silicon-based alloys and specialty metals. It produces silicon metal and silicon and manganese-based alloy, serving customers in the specialty chemical, aluminum, solar, steel, and ductile iron foundry industries. The company's business segments include North America- Silicon, North America -Silicon Alloys; Europe Manganese; Europe Silicon Metals; Europe -Silicon Alloys, South Africa Silicon Metals, South Africa-Silicon Alloys, and Other segments The primary raw materials company uses to produce its electrometallurgy products includes its coal and quartz mining operations and its silicon metal and ferroalloy production.
